The monograph is meant both to illustrate how lawyers and lawsuits have affected a major form of health regulation and to educate health planners and others involved in the process about legal decisions and how lawyers and courts think. It is aimed at lay readers, using a modified legal citation system and a minimum of jargon. Not only lawsuits but also relevant provisions of statutes and regulations are discussed, although not comprehensively. Planning law is a federal-state amalgam, and it is not possible to cover all jurisdictions in complete detail. Fortunately, the general outlines are similar from state to state under the National Health Planning and Resources Development Act of 1974 (the Planning Act). To some extent, this review serves as a primer on administrative law for health planning, but the main lesson to be learned may be when to call a lawyer. As many cases illustrate, good preventive lawyering can avoid unproductive disputes and make a considerable difference in regulatory outcomes.
